Hello and welcome back! This week we're starting off with clearing up news about the San Antonio Missions going into Triple A, and our experience at our first SAFC match in a SAS segment. Our overall thoughts on the team and Toyota Field. Next we talk NBA and our first looks at the Spurs, Lakers, Warriors, and Rockets. Then it's into the NFL for a week 4 rundown. Next a lessons learned segment where Alex brings up some interesting questions in regards to Jimmy Garoppolo's injury. Lastly on a lighter note we're looking at the NL side of the MLB playoffs. Who are the real underdogs? And who's representing the NL in the World Series?
